Biography
Soma Ghosh is an acclaimed Indian Hindustani classical singer, born on 20 April 1962 in Varanasi, Uttar Pradesh. A distinguished exponent of the Banaras Gharana, she received rigorous training under Guru Bageshwari Devi and later earned a Master's degree and PhD in Hindustani Classical Music. Renowned for her mastery of Thumri, Dadra, Kajri, Chaiti, Hori, Tappa, and Ghazal, she has played a significant role in preserving and promoting the musical traditions of Banaras. Soma Ghosh shared a close artistic association with the legendary shehnai maestro Ustad Bismillah Khan and performed with him in several prestigious concerts. Honored with the Padma Shri in 2016, she is also involved in social and cultural initiatives, serving as a cultural ambassador and founder of the NGO Madhu Murchhana. Her contributions through concerts, recordings, publications, and music education have earned her national recognition and respect in the world of Indian classical music.
